'Friends for 60 years, why should MIC leave BN after one GE loss?'
ADS

There is no reason for the MIC to depart the BN coalition after over six decades of camaraderie, just because of one general election loss, the party has said.

Instead, its central working committee member M Saravanan said this was the time for the coalition members to stand by each other and it was premature to talk about the Indian-based party leaving BN...
